
Ozone is most likely to reach unhealthy levels on hot sunny days in urban environments, but can still reach high levels during colder months. Tropospheric, or ground level ozone, is not emitted directly into the air, but is created by chemical reactions between oxides of nitrogen (NOx) and volatile organic compounds (VOC). This happens when pollutants emitted by cars, power plants, industrial boilers, refineries, chemical plants, and other sources chemically react in the presence of sunlight. Ozone at ground level is a harmful air pollutant, because of its effects on people and the environment, and it is the main ingredient in “smog." Learn more about air emission sources. Ozone can be good or bad, depending on where it is found.Ĭalled stratospheric ozone, good ozone occurs naturally in the upper atmosphere, where it forms a protective layer that shields us from the sun's harmful ultraviolet rays. Ozone occurs both in the Earth's upper atmosphere and at ground level. Ozone is a gas composed of three atoms of oxygen.

Ground-level ozone, the topic of this website, is “bad” because it can trigger a variety of health problems, particularly for children, the elderly, and people of all ages who have lung diseases such as asthma. Stratospheric ozone is “good” because it protects living things from ultraviolet radiation from the sun. Ozone can be “good” or “bad” for health and the environment depending on where it’s found in the atmosphere.
